Blending, Phrasing and Intonation Presented by: Mr. Ryan Lualhati
Phrasing – it is grouping of words in a long sentence in order to express a clear thought and to catch one’s breath while speaking. A single bar ( / ) indicates a stop after a phrase and a double ( / / ) bar a stop after a sentence. PHRASING
The Department of Environment and Natural Resources / has ordered a nationwide inventory of forest occupants / or upland farmers occupying public forest lands / as input to comprehensive forestation program / it is currently working on.// Exercise
Blending – it is saying the words in phrase as if they were one word. In blending, the final consonant sound of a word is blended with the initial vowel sound of the next word. BLENDING
The hardworking underdog is not a coward. I stubbed my big toe on a stone. Catholicism has an enormous influence on civilization. The all-around athlete is a worthy idol. His ancestor across an old coliseum. Exercise
Intonation – it is the rise and fall of the voice when a person speaks. The voice rises in a stressed syllable or word. It falls in an unstressed syllable or word. INTONATION
1.   Shift – a pitch change between two Syllables. 2.   Glide – a pitch within a syllable . Types of Pitch Movements
1.   Falling – The pitch of the voice goes   downward. 2.   Rising – The pitch of the voice goes   upward. Two Kinds of Final Intonation Patterns
a statement, a command or request a question which cannot be answered by yes or no. a tag question expressing certainty Uses of Falling Intonation
a statement, a command or request Aida is an honest accountant. Children love to play on the sand. Go home after school. Exercise
a question which cannot be answered by yes or no. What school do you got to? Why do you like mathematics? How can I get in touch with you? Exercise
a tag question expressing certainty She is not your sister, is she? They haven’t left, have they? Jojo doesn’t like chocolate, does he? Exercise
at the end of a yes / no question after a phrase within a sentence in enumerating persons, places objects, etc. Uses of Rising Intonation
at the end of a yes / no question ,[object Object]
Are you going to the concert?
Have you met our new parish priest?Exercise
after a phrase within a sentence ,[object Object]
Together with his father, / Adrian flew to Cebu.//Exercise
in enumerating persons, places objects, etc. My mother bought rice, fish, beef and mangoes. The principal met the doctor, the dentist and the nurse. We went to Hongkong, Taipeh, Singapore and Bangkok. Exercise
